Choosing the right flooring for your bathroom is essential to ensure safety and prevent slips and falls in wet conditions. With various options available, selecting non-slip bathroom flooring can provide peace of mind and enhance safety for you and your family. In this article, we'll explore safe flooring choices for wet areas and how they can help create a secure bathroom environment.

Porcelain Tiles with Matte Finish:

  • Porcelain tiles are a popular choice for bathroom flooring due to their durability and water resistance. Opting for tiles with a matte finish rather than a glossy one can improve traction and reduce the risk of slipping, especially when the floor is wet. Matte surfaces offer better grip underfoot and are easier to maintain, making them an ideal choice for bathroom floors.

Textured Ceramic Tiles:

  • Textured ceramic tiles feature a rough or embossed surface that provides additional traction and grip, making them suitable for wet areas such as bathrooms. The textured finish helps prevent slipping, even when the tiles are wet, enhancing safety for users. Choose tiles with a subtle texture that still allows for easy cleaning and maintenance.

Vinyl Flooring with Slip-Resistant Properties:

  • Vinyl flooring is another excellent option for non-slip bathroom flooring, offering both safety and versatility. Look for vinyl flooring products specifically designed for wet areas, featuring slip-resistant properties such as textured surfaces or added grip. Vinyl flooring is water-resistant, durable, and available in a wide range of designs and styles to suit any bathroom decor.

Cork Flooring:

  • Cork flooring is a natural and eco-friendly option that offers both comfort and safety in wet environments. Cork has inherent anti-slip properties due to its textured surface, providing stability and traction underfoot. Additionally, cork is water-resistant and antimicrobial, making it an excellent choice for bathrooms where moisture and hygiene are concerns.
